Key Differences
Guardian's 6 ft rubber parking stop (A) lists at a lower price tier and appeals to users wanting a long, heavy curb that 'stays in place' and is weather resistant. Pyle's pair of heavy-duty rubber wheel stops (B) includes bright reflective safety strips and integrated mounting holes, making it better for visible, modular installations or when reflective visibility is required
